All the fish was vacuum-sealed, hard frozen, and double bagged in a Sam's cold grocery bag. I wasn't able to track down any dry ice up there, and regular ice would put me in violation of the liquid restrictions, so nothing but the frozen fillets in the bag. The TSA agent was a little surprised when I told him I was carrying on 25 lbs of frozen fish, and after a little hesitation, he said it was okay. The fillets were in the cooler bags from about 2 pm to 1 am, and when I got home, they were still frozen rock-solid. Couldn't have worked out any better.
